Vacuum Thin Film Deposition Machine Market - Global Forecast 2026-2032

The Vacuum Thin Film Deposition Machine Market size was estimated at USD 36.54 billion in 2025 and expected to reach USD 38.90 billion in 2026, at a CAGR of 6.97% to reach USD 58.57 billion by 2032.

Unveiling the Groundbreaking Technological and Market Dynamics That Are Driving a Paradigm Shift in Vacuum Thin Film Deposition Processes

The vacuum thin film deposition field is experiencing a profound transformation driven by converging technological trends and market forces. First, the integration of artificial intelligence and machine learning into process controls has enabled unprecedented levels of process optimization, reducing variability and downtime. Alongside digital workflows, predictive maintenance solutions leverage sensor data to anticipate equipment failures before they occur, thereby ensuring continuous production and reduced operational costs.

Moreover, the emergence of novel materials-such as two-dimensional semiconductors and advanced dielectric films-has necessitated the development of specialized deposition chemistries and equipment configurations. These material innovations not only expand the functional capabilities of devices but also place new demands on reactor design, precursor delivery, and in-situ monitoring systems. Consequently, equipment manufacturers are racing to incorporate advanced diagnostic tools, such as real-time spectroscopic ellipsometry and plasma emission monitoring, into their platforms.

In addition, environmental sustainability has risen to the forefront. Companies are increasingly prioritizing energy-efficient reactor designs and greener precursor formulations to align with corporate responsibility goals, thereby impacting machine architecture and utility consumption. Taken together, these forces are reshaping how vacuum thin film deposition solutions are conceived, engineered, and deployed, paving the way for the next generation of high-performance electronic and optoelectronic devices.

Assessing the Ripple Effects of the 2025 United States Tariffs on Supply Chains Costs and Strategic Operations in Thin Film Deposition Industries

In 2025, the United States implemented a series of tariffs on imported machinery components and specialty chemicals critical to vacuum thin film deposition processes. These measures have reverberated across global supply chains, leading to increased lead times for key equipment parts and higher procurement costs for deposition precursors. As manufacturers confront these heightened expenses, many have reevaluated sourcing strategies, seeking alternative vendors in tariff-exempt countries or investing in domestic capacity expansion to mitigate exposure to import levies.

Consequently, strategic partnerships between equipment suppliers and component manufacturers have gained prominence. By forging co-development agreements and joint manufacturing ventures, industry participants aim to secure preferential pricing and reliable supply of critical modules such as vacuum pumps, mass flow controllers, and magnetron sputtering targets. Furthermore, the uptick in localized production has sparked discussions about standardizing interfaces and process recipes to facilitate cross-compatibility and lower barriers to technology adoption.

Meanwhile, companies operating across multiple jurisdictions are deploying hedging strategies to manage currency fluctuations and tariff-related margin pressures. These financial instruments, coupled with dynamic pricing models, help preserve profitability while absorbing external cost shocks. As market leaders adapt, they are also championing policy dialogues to advocate for tariff adjustments or exemptions for essential research and development equipment. Ultimately, these collective actions underscore the importance of nimble supply chain management and proactive engagement with trade policies to maintain technological momentum in thin film deposition.

In-Depth Examination of Technology Application Configuration Substrate and Power Source Segmentation Insights for Vacuum Thin Film Deposition Solutions

A nuanced examination of segmentation reveals how diverse technology pathways and application needs shape the vacuum thin film deposition market. In the realm of technology, processes range from atomic layer deposition, which supports atomic-scale thickness control and uniformity, to chemical vapor deposition variants such as low-pressure and plasma-enhanced CVD that find favor in producing high-quality dielectric and conductive films. Electroless deposition offers an alternative route for metallization without the need for external power sources. Physical vapor deposition further diversifies the landscape: evaporation techniques like thermal and electron beam evaporation excel in deposition of organic and metallic materials, while sputtering methods-including ion beam and magnetron approaches-provide robust solutions for coatings demanding high adhesion and density.

Turning to applications, deposition equipment finds utility across display panel fabrication, LED production, optical data storage, advanced semiconductor manufacturing, and solar photovoltaic module assembly. Each end-use imposes specific process windows, material chemistries, and throughput requirements, driving equipment configurations tailored to volume and precision demands. Within configuration segmentation, batch systems offer flexibility through multi-chamber or single-chamber arrangements suited to variable like-for-like production, while single-wafer platforms-split between cluster tool architectures and inline flow-through designs-address stringent contamination and throughput criteria essential for leading-edge chip fabrication.

Substrate considerations extend from conventional silicon wafers to glass, metal, and polymer surfaces, each presenting unique thermal, chemical, and mechanical constraints. Power source selection-whether DC, pulsed DC, or radio frequency-further influences plasma characteristics, film microstructure, and deposition rates. By synthesizing these segmentation dimensions, industry participants can align equipment choices with specific material properties, process controls, and operational objectives to maximize performance outcomes.

Understanding the Nuanced Regional Variations in Adoption Demand and Innovation Across Americas Europe Middle East Africa and Asia Pacific

Regional perspectives reveal distinct adoption patterns and innovation priorities. In the Americas, strong demand emerges from advanced semiconductor fabs and aerospace coating facilities, where customization and rapid service support are key differentiators. Flexibility in equipment design and local inventory management contribute to faster turnaround times, making the region a hub for prototype and small-lot production as well as legacy tool refurbishment.

Meanwhile, Europe, the Middle East & Africa exhibit a strong emphasis on sustainability and regulatory compliance. Environmental standards and energy consumption mandates drive the adoption of low-emission deposition systems, as well as recycling and reclamation processes for spent precursors. Further, collaboration between research institutions and equipment suppliers in this region fosters co-development of novel materials and deposition methods, strengthening the innovation ecosystem.

In the Asia-Pacific region, robust investment in large-scale display manufacturing, solar panel production, and consumer electronics has propelled high-volume equipment demand. Market participants prioritize throughput and equipment uptime, investing heavily in automation, remote diagnostics, and rapid-change modules to meet aggressive production schedules. Moreover, government incentives and industrial policies aimed at domestic technology self-reliance have accelerated capacity expansions, making Asia-Pacific a pivotal market for next-generation deposition platforms.

Revealing the Strategic Moves Partnerships and Innovation Focus of Leading Manufacturers Shaping the Vacuum Thin Film Deposition Equipment Landscape

Leading equipment suppliers are executing strategic initiatives to capture growth opportunities and reinforce competitive positioning. Some companies have expanded their portfolios through acquisitions, integrating complementary deposition technologies to offer end-to-end solutions encompassing both chemical and physical deposition methods. Others have prioritized investments in modular, upgradeable platforms that enable customers to scale processes from research to high-volume manufacturing without extensive capital outlay.

Partnerships between deposition equipment providers and semiconductor foundries have become more prevalent, facilitating co-innovation projects focused on advanced node development and novel memory architectures. In parallel, alliances with materials vendors are streamlining precursor qualification and supply, shortening time-to-market for new film chemistries. Product roadmaps highlight the incorporation of high-speed robotic wafer handling, in-situ metrology, and closed-loop process controls, reflecting a shared industry ambition to reduce cycle times while maintaining film uniformity and device yield.

Furthermore, select vendors are piloting subscription-based service models that bundle equipment, maintenance, and process optimization support under fixed annual fees. These offerings aim to reduce upfront capital expenditure for end users and foster long-term collaborative relationships centered on continuous improvement and shared performance metrics.
